HLS 19RS-2779 ORIGINAL 2019 Regular Session HOUSE CONCURRENT RESOL UTION NO. 113 BY REPRESENTATIVES HODGES AND SCHEXNAYDER COMMENDATIONS: Commends Robert Eden Wolfe, Jr., for his accomplishments and service 1 A CONCURRENT RESOL UTION 2To commend Robert Eden Wolfe, Jr., for his numerous accomplishments and many acts of 3 service to the citizens of Louisiana and beyond. 4 WHEREAS, born in 1955 in Nuremberg, Germany, Robert Eden Wolfe is the son 5of a career military officer; he was raised by his grandparents, and as a teenager, he served 6with the Bowie Fire Department in Maryland, residing in the firehouse during his last two 7years of high school; and 8 WHEREAS, after Mr. Wolfe graduated from high school, he enlisted and served in 9the U.S. Army, and later, the Louisiana National Guard; thereafter, he moved to Gonzales, 10where he served in the police department; he was recognized several times as Gonzales 11Police Officer of the Year, and he was also honored by the Louisiana chapter of Mothers 12Against Drunk Driving; and 13 WHEREAS, he retired from the police department after a robust twenty-five-year 14career and moved to Tennessee, where he served as a volunteer firefighter from 2008 to 152012; in 2012 he returned to Louisiana and brought his vast experience and knowledge to 16the Louisiana office of state fire marshal, where he led the successful revitalization of the 17agency's Emergency Operations Center; and 18 WHEREAS, his leadership and insight were invaluable in the reorganization of the 19Urban Search and Rescue program; his knowledge and expertise especially apparent in the 20deployment of emergency assistance in response to natural disasters in Louisiana in 2016, 21in Texas in 2017, and in Florida and South Carolina in 2018; and Page 1 of 2 HLS 19RS-2779 ORIGINAL HCR NO. 113 1 WHEREAS, Mr. Wolfe announced his second retirement in the fall of 2018; he will 2be sorely missed by many; and 3 WHEREAS, a recent diagnosis of small cell lung cancer has given Robert Eden 4Wolfe, Jr., a new fight to take on, which he will do with the support of his loving wife, 5Valynn, and his family and friends. 6 TH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the Legislature of Louisiana does hereby 7commend Robert Eden Wolfe, Jr., for his numerous accomplishments and many acts of 8service to the citizens of Louisiana and beyond; does hereby express deep appreciation for 9the professional and selfless manner in which he served the citizens of the state of Louisiana 10and the United States; and does hereby offer its collective prayer for him in his battle against 11cancer. 12 B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that a copy of this Resolution be transmitted to 13Robert Eden Wolfe, Jr. DIGEST The digest printed below was prepared by House Legislative Services.
